#Start the pump, by going to Hands On, Start Pump | |||
#Turn on lamp if necessary by going to Detector -> Turn Lamp On within the Hands On Window | |||
#Rinse the leads with water and place in PBS (A) and Glutathione (B) | #Rinse the leads with water and place in PBS (A) and Glutathione (B) | ||
#Prime the leads by first selecting 100% A on the Hands On Window and while the pump is running, loosen the black screw in the lower section (remove the panel). Attach a 50 mL syringe and pull through 5-10mL | |||
#Switch the pump to 100% B (Glutathione solution) and prime those lines. Switch back to 100% A (PBS) | |||
#Connect the GSTrap column and let equillibrate for a few minutes | |||
#WIth the injection loop set to load, using a syringe inject ~5mL of lysate into the 5mL sample loop | |||
#Turn the loop clockwise to inject to start the run | |||
#After 30min, the fraction collecter will automatically start, make sure it has 2mL tubes without caps ready | |||
